2023 Clinical Practice Guidelines for the Prevention of Acute Kidney Injury after Adult Cardiac Surgery

The Relationship Between Acute Kidney Injury (AKI) and Cardiac Surgery Acute kidney injury (AKI) occurs in 15% to 50% of adults undergoing cardiac surgery.  The definition of AKI is defined by a 0.3mg/dL or 50% increase in serum creatinine from the patients’ baseline or oliguria.  After using a comprehensive review of the literature, including pharmacologic…
